www.久久久久|狼友网站av天堂|精品国产无码a片|一级av色欲av|91在线播放视频|亚洲无码主播在线|国产精品草久在线|明星AV网站在线|污污内射久久一区|婷婷综合视频网站

當前位置:首頁 > 嵌入式 > 嵌入式軟件
[導讀]胡偉武撰文詳解龍芯買MIPS授權五大疑問

編者按:針對外界關于龍芯購買美國MIPS結構授權產生的疑問,龍芯總設計師、中科院計算所龍芯研究組組長胡偉武近日撰文,對于外界關心的五大問題進行了通俗易懂的詳細解釋。以下為文章全文。

  關于MIPS結構授權與龍芯自主性等問題

  文/胡偉武

  1. 得到MIPS結構授權是不是意味著非自主創(chuàng)新?

  答:這個問題要看大家對“結構”或“架構”兩個字的理解。計算機架構的發(fā)展經歷的不同的階段,在六、七十年代,指令系統(tǒng)就是架構,因為那時候晶體管資源比較有限,所有的實現(xiàn)都是按照最簡單的來。指令系統(tǒng)對結構是有影響的,例如,如果指令系統(tǒng)中有乘法指令,結構上就要實現(xiàn)乘法指令。而現(xiàn)在,計算機架構已經遠遠超出了指令系統(tǒng)的范圍。

  在計算機中,指令系統(tǒng)就是一種語言,就像我們用的漢語和英語一樣。比如說我們要寫一本小說,用中文寫還是用英文寫對小說肯定是有很大影響的,但關鍵是小說的內容本身。指令系統(tǒng)也一樣,就是計算機中軟件和硬件之間的一種語言。為什么要采用MIPS指令系統(tǒng)而不是自己定義一個新的指令系統(tǒng)呢?例如“六十六”和“66”表示的是相同的意思,但前者只有懂中文的人才明白,后者全世界都明白。

  另外,指令系統(tǒng)對CPU架構雖然有一定的影響,但影響不大。MIPS指令系統(tǒng)只有300多條,大龍芯已經在此基礎上新增加了500多條,因為MIPS指令系統(tǒng)是可以擴充的。

  在CPU領域,架構不是指令系統(tǒng),而是指“微體系結構”(microarchitecture),就像蓋房子一樣,房子的結構得自己設計。以MIPS為例,同樣的指令系統(tǒng),也可以讓一個研究生就設計出一個簡單的CPU;也可以讓一個國際一流的團隊設計出有市場競爭力的CPU,都是運行MIPS指令系統(tǒng)的。

  因此,指令系統(tǒng)對架構有影響,但不是架構的關鍵。龍芯在過去8年中,在架構上是有很深的積累的,并已經申請了近百項專利。

  2. MIPS指令系統(tǒng)是不是在市場上邊緣化了,不適用于電腦?龍芯采用MIPS指令系統(tǒng)是不是只能應用于低端應用?

  答:技術跟市場不能混為一談。X86的成功,主要是市場的成功,學術界都知道其結構上不如當年已經死掉的DEC的Alpha;同樣,微軟的成功也主要是市場成功。

  目前山寨手機的成功主要也是商業(yè)模式的成功。

  指令系統(tǒng)跟低端或者高端沒有關系。90年代的時候世界上最快的500臺計算機中有300多臺是MIPS指令系統(tǒng)兼容的。

  LINUX是肯定能發(fā)展起來的。在服務器市場,Linux占有80%的份額。在國外桌面使用 LINUX的也很多。我們國家是使用LINUX最不普及的,巴西、委內瑞拉、越南、俄羅斯等政府辦公和教育都是LINUX為主。

  目前,龍芯的服務器、個人終端、嵌入式三個系列的定位已經完備。技術已經有競爭力。以服務器市場來說,今年曙光5000A使用8000顆AMD的CPU達到了200萬億次,而明年曙光6000將使用8000顆龍芯3號達到1000萬億次。龍芯決不是低端的東西。

  3.采用MIPS架構是不是有安全性的問題?

  答:指令系統(tǒng)就是一個編碼。是公開的,不涉及任何安全問題。指令系統(tǒng)說穿了就是如何用數(shù)字表示加、減、乘、除這些操作。我們可以用1、2、3、4四個數(shù)字分別表示加、減、乘、除四個操作,也可以用5、6、7、8來分別表示加、減、乘、除(當然實際情況會稍微復雜一點),這些都是公開的。關鍵是人家用1、2、3、4表示加、減、乘、除大家已經習慣了而我們如果非要用5、6、7、8來表示,大多數(shù)人就看不明白。

  龍芯購買MIPS授權,不是購買MIPS公司已經完成的設計,而是取得MIPS兼容這個標志,主要是市場行為。

  MIPS公司的授權客戶有很多,包括AMD、SONY、NEC等等。

  4. 既然是自主的,為什么要購買MIPS的架構?

  答:指令系統(tǒng)不能申請專利,MIPS曾經有四條指令的實現(xiàn)方法上于1986年申請了專利,但這些專利已經于2006年到期。因此龍芯購買 MIPS授權不是因為這幾條指令。

  我們在MIPS的指令系統(tǒng)的創(chuàng)新方面已經遠遠超過了MIPS公司。購買MIPS授權主要是減少市場過程中的麻煩,包括有利于拓展海外市場。

  龍芯在關鍵技術上不依賴MIPS。但做到跟MIPS兼容可以充分利用該陣營的力量。

  知識產權問題,本質上是市場問題,不是法律問題。例如,Transmeta公司本來市場很好,但Intel起訴它,打了兩年官司,最后Intel輸了,但兩年過程中沒有人敢跟Transmeta做生意,最后Transmeta被拖垮了。

  MIPS指令系統(tǒng)是大學和研究生教育的教科書上用的指令系統(tǒng),被譽為“CPU中的LINUX”。就像我在背景材料中說的一樣,龍芯沒有侵MIPS的專利權,但我們在產品銷售過程中不能打“MIPS兼容”的商標,否則會侵MIPS的商標權。另外,我們提供給客戶的指令手冊中不能直接翻譯MIPS的指令手冊,否則就會侵犯copyright。龍芯現(xiàn)在是“有罪假設”,小企業(yè)跟龍芯合作沒有太多的考慮,但大企業(yè)跟龍芯合作,一定會考慮龍芯的可持續(xù)發(fā)展問題。

  關鍵是龍芯購買MIPS授權有很大的好處。最近很多國外的大企業(yè)紛紛找我們合作,就是因為我們購買的MIPS的授權,大家認為龍芯是一個中規(guī)中矩的組織。還有很多合作伙伴(包括微軟的WinCE、Adobe、風河等)開始把軟件往龍芯上移植,也主要是看好龍芯。最近還有不少美國人到龍芯找工作。我們做自主創(chuàng)新,一定要做統(tǒng)一戰(zhàn)線,要團結很多人,包括美國人。我們購買了MIPS的結構授權,就會有很多美國人支持龍芯,巴不得龍芯越大越好。

  最后,我們購買MIPS結構授權的代價極小,充分利用了金融危機。

  5. 為什么在這時候購買,不是早些時候或者晚些時候?

  答:一方面,龍芯經過8年的積累,技術上已經具備較強的市場競爭力,產業(yè)化方面經過多年的探索也具備了很好的基礎。在此基礎上,準備以企業(yè)為主體正式進行龍芯的研制和推廣。

  另一方面,在這時候購買可以利用金融危機的時機降低購買費用。龍芯在MIPS授權方面的費用遠小于每年花在EDA工具方面的費用。

本站聲明: 本文章由作者或相關機構授權發(fā)布,目的在于傳遞更多信息,并不代表本站贊同其觀點,本站亦不保證或承諾內容真實性等。需要轉載請聯(lián)系該專欄作者,如若文章內容侵犯您的權益,請及時聯(lián)系本站刪除。
換一批
延伸閱讀

在這篇文章中,小編將對CPU中央處理器的相關內容和情況加以介紹以幫助大家增進對CPU中央處理器的了解程度,和小編一起來閱讀以下內容吧。

關鍵字: CPU 中央處理器 晶圓

在桌面級處理器上,AMD多年來一直在多核上有優(yōu)勢,不過12代酷睿開始,Intel通過P、E核異構實現(xiàn)了反超,13代酷睿做到了24核32線程,核心數(shù)已經超過了銳龍7000的最大16核。在服務器處理器上,AMD優(yōu)勢更大,64...

關鍵字: AMD CPU Intel EUV

華為麒麟芯片(HUAWEI Kirin)是華為技術有限公司于2019年9月6日在德國柏林和北京同時發(fā)布的一款新一代旗艦芯片。華為麒麟在3G芯片大戰(zhàn)中,扮演了“黑馬”的角色。

關鍵字: 麒麟 CPU 華為Mate 50

據(jù)業(yè)內信息,近日ADM的一份內部報告顯示,ADM正在計劃降低其銳龍 7000 CPU的生產計劃。現(xiàn)階段全球市場PC的低迷和銷量下滑,再加上AM5平臺整體反響不佳等等一系列原因導致ADM采取這一行動計劃。

關鍵字: PC ADM 銳龍 7000 CPU

北京2022年10月17日 /美通社/ --  "天下武功、唯快不破",數(shù)字經濟時代尤甚。 數(shù)據(jù)極富價值,堪比新時代的石油。數(shù)字經濟時代,數(shù)據(jù)價值如何快速、高效地釋放顯得尤為重要。自20...

關鍵字: 軟件 IO SSD CPU

Linux內核是從V2.6開始引入設備樹的概念,其起源于OF:OpenFirmware, 用于描述一個硬件平臺的硬件資源信息,這些信息包括:CPU的數(shù)量和類別、內存基地址和大小、總線和橋、外設連接、中斷控制器和中斷使用情...

關鍵字: Linux內核 硬件 CPU

(微控制單元 MCU(Microcontroller Unit),又稱單片機,是把中央處理器(CentralProcess Unit; CPU)的頻率與規(guī)格做適當縮減,并將內存(memory)、計數(shù)器(Timer)、US...

關鍵字: 單片機 芯片 CPU

日前,瀾起科技宣布其第三代津逮?CPU系列產品通過了VMware公司的產品兼容性認證,達到VMware ESXi 7.0 U3虛擬化平臺的通用兼容性及性能、可靠性要求,滿足用戶的關鍵應用需要。

關鍵字: 瀾起科技 CPU VMware兼容性

CPU內部自帶的定時器模塊,通過初始化、配置可以實現(xiàn)定時,定時時間到以后就會執(zhí)行相應的定時器中斷處理函數(shù)。硬件定時器一般都帶有其它功能,比如PWM輸出、輸入捕獲等等功能。但是缺點是硬件定時器數(shù)量少!!

關鍵字: 軟件定時器 硬件定時器 CPU

為了提高代碼密度,處理器選擇支持16位的壓縮指令集,因此程序會出現(xiàn)32bit和16bit同時出現(xiàn)的場景,32bit指令可能存在與32位地址邊界不對齊的情況,E203采用剩余緩存技術(Leftover Buffer)。IT...

關鍵字: E203 CPU SMIC的64bit SRAM

嵌入式軟件

15715 篇文章

關注

發(fā)布文章

編輯精選

技術子站

關閉